Power off your Ooma Telo for one hour. Then repower the Ooma Telo and test.

If that doesn't work try calling with a *98 before the number dialed. Example *98-1-xxx-xxx-xxxx

*99 should help also but there may be echo after the call connects.

*96 Use low-bandwidth codec (iLBC) for this phone call
*98 Use high-bandwidth codec (G711) for this phone call

Using *98 as a temporary work around should help you for an Ooma Telo. Example: *98-1-xxx-xxx-xxxx.
Using *98 changes to a wider bandwidth.
You could also try connecting Modem-Router-Ooma. In this case nothing is connected to the Ooma Home port, except temporarily to connect a computer using a network cable to access Ooma Setup.
